Which of the following drugs is a benzodiazepine and is commonly used to treat anxiety and panic disorders?

Option: 1

Prozac


Option: 2

Xanax


Option: 3

Adderall

 


Option: 4

Zoloft


Answers (1)

best_answer

B) Xanax

Correct answer: B) Xanax is a benzodiazepine and is commonly used to treat anxiety and panic disorders.

A) Prozac is not a benzodiazepine. It is a sel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) that is used to treat depression, ob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), bulimia nervosa, and panic disorder.

B) Xanax (alprazolam) is a benzodiazepine that is commonly used to treat anxiety and panic disorders. It works by enhancing the activity of g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A), a neurotransmitter that helps to reduce anxiety.

C) Adderall is not a benzodiazepine. It is a combination of amphetamine and dextroamphetamine that is used to treat att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and narcolepsy.

D) Zoloft is not a benzodiazepine. It is a sel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) that is used to treat depression, OCD, PTSD, social anxiety disorder, and panic disorder.
